Rosell y Formosa Brut Cava Scores at Mundus Vini
NEUSTADT, Germany - Cava Rosell y Formosa has received the certification of "Sehr Gute Qualität" at this year's Mundus Vini International Wine Awards in Neustadt, Germany. This just goes to prove that quality work and passion is paying off for one of the top producers of Cava in its natural home of Saint Sadurni d'Annoia and congratulations to them in helping to bring a top Cava to the forefront of the sparkling wine world. The Mundus Vini International Wine Award is a competition held in Germany for wines from all the wine-growing regions in the world. The International Wine Award was first held in 2001. Even at its debut, it registered 2235 entries from all the major wine-growing regions in the world. And record participation in 2007 shows just how important the competition has become in Germany. 4925 wines were entered this year. Today, Mundus Vini is the largest officially recognised wine competition in the world.
